The Prime Minister of Vietnam has issued the Decision No. 2238/QĐ-TTg on promulgation of the list of state secrets in information technology and communications.

The List of 12 State secrets classified as “confidential” issued together with the Decision No. 2238/QĐ-TTg of the Prime Minister of Vietnam includes:

- Documents on radio frequency planning for national defense and security;

- Technical design, call signs, codes, and communication conventions of private information network system for agencies and organizations of the Party and State;

- Technical design of important telecommunications works related to national security;

- Conventions, passwords, encryption keys on ensuring security and safety of computer systems and ensuring safety of emergency response activities of computer systems in cyberspace of Party and State agencies;

- Coordinating documents, detailed plans and plans for handling cyber security incidents of level 3, level 4 with large influence or level 5;

- Proposals and plans for initiation of measures to safeguard information security for national, international, and regional events held in Vietnam with the participation of the heads of state;

- …

View more details at the Decision No. 2238/QĐ-TTg of the Prime Minister of Vietnam, effective from December 29, 2020.
